Comprehending Common Window Issues
Before diving into how a professional window repair company operates, it is useful to recognize the most typical ailments that plague residential windows. Recognizing these concerns early can conserve house owners from extensive structural damage and expensive replacements down the road.
- Foggy Glass (Seal Failure): Double and triple-pane windows depend on a hermetic seal to trap insulating gas in between the glass. When this seal stops working, moisture infiltrates the space, triggering condensation or a milky film that can not be wiped away.
- Drafts and Air Leaks: If the caulking, weatherstripping, or glazing has broken down, outdoor air can easily get in the home, forcing HVAC systems to work more difficult and driving up utility expenses.
- Stuck or Jammed Sashes: Over time, moving foundations, wetness warping, or a buildup of dirt and paint can trigger windows to stick shut or refuse to stay open.
- Broken or Cracked Panes: Accidental effects, severe weather, or thermal tension can break pvc window repairs glass, compromising both security and energy effectiveness.
- Faulty Hardware: Broken latches, damaged cranks on casement windows, and snapped balance cables make windows difficult to operate and insecure versus burglars.
Repair vs. Replacement: Making the Right Choice
A common misconception amongst house owners is that a damaged window instantly requires a complete, expensive replacement. In truth, a reputable window repair company will generally explore repair options first.
To help clarify the decision-making procedure, think about the following contrast:
FeatureWindow RepairFull Window ReplacementExpenseNormally 30% to 50% more economical than replacement.Greater upfront cost due to materials and labor.TimeframeNormally finished in a few hours per window.Frequently requires days, depending upon the variety of windows.DisturbanceVery little interruption to interior walls, trim, and exterior siding.Can require interior/exterior trim work and painting.Best ForSeal failure, damaged glass, defective hardware, drafty sashes.Serious structural rot, seriously distorted frames, out-of-date innovation.Energy EfficiencyRestores initial effectiveness (e.g., reglazing, defogging, weatherstripping).Offers cutting-edge, ultra-efficient contemporary glass technology.
As the table shows, deciding for targeted repair work preserves the original architectural charm of older homes while keeping spending plans undamaged.

2. Precision Glass and Seal Restoration
For windows experiencing seal failure (foggy glass), specialists typically utilize innovative defogging methods or carry out a glass system (IGU) replacement. Rather of ripping out the entire frame, they carefully remove the jeopardized glass pane and install a new, airtight insulated glass system. This immediately brings back the window's clearness and thermal insulation.
3. Hardware Upgrades and Mechanism Overhauls
If a window declines to open, close, or lock repair near me effectively, technicians will service or replace the internal mechanics. This includes replacing damaged spiral balances, repairing crank systems on casement windows, and setting up new, high-security locking hardware.
4. Weatherproofing and Sealing
To remove drafts and moisture infiltration, experts strip away old, fragile caulking and degraded weatherstripping. They apply fresh, top-quality sealants developed to stand up to local weather condition extremes, ensuring the home stays airtight and energy-efficient.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Can any double-pane window be defogged?
Not constantly. While defogging services can clear up condensation by setting up micro-vents and using anti-fog options, they do not restore the lost insulating gas. If the seal has actually been broken for a long time, a glass system replacement is generally the superior, longer-lasting solution.
How do I understand if my window can be repaired or if it requires to be changed?
Generally, if the structural frame is totally decomposed, severely distorted, or structurally jeopardized, replacement is needed. However, if the frame is sound and the concern is restricted to damaged glass, an unsuccessful seal, or sash windows repair malfunctioning hardware, a repair by The Window Repair Company is the perfect route.
Are window repairs unpleasant?
Professional specialists take terrific care to protect your home. They use drop fabrics, tidy up all debris (specifically broken glass), and leave the work space looking just as tidy as they found it.
For how long do window repair work typically take?
The majority of standard window repair work-- such as replacing a glass pane, switching out window balances, or using new weatherstripping-- can be completed in about one to 2 hours per window.
